Transaction

0451840a4f1a8ba77c7be6a72be266104e7accd293ca68cbf5647aaba8f0b961

Summary

In Block394657
TimeThu, 12 Oct 2023 06:43:45 UTC
Total Input663.8996108 Nebula
Total Output697.8996108 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
571814 Confirmations697.8996108 Nebula
Raw Transaction